Traceback (most recent call last):

    model.load_weights('')
  File "C:\Users\usernameAppData\Local\Programs\Python\Python36\lib\site-packages\keras\models.py", line 721, in load_weights
    f = h5py.File(filepath, mode='r')
  File "C:\Users\username\AppData\Local\Programs\Python\Python36\lib\site-packages\h5py\_hl\files.py", line 269, in __init__
    fid = make_fid(name, mode, userblock_size, fapl, swmr=swmr)
  File "C:\Users\username\AppData\Local\Programs\Python\Python36\lib\site-packages\h5py\_hl\files.py", line 99, in make_fid
    fid = h5f.open(name, flags, fapl=fapl)
  File "h5py\_objects.pyx", line 54, in h5py._objects.with_phil.wrapper
  File "h5py\_objects.pyx", line 55, in h5py._objects.with_phil.wrapper
  File "h5py\h5f.pyx", line 78, in h5py.h5f.open
ValueError: Invalid file name (invalid file name)

Having this error when trying to force the program to load weights. Otherwise, it defaults to epoch 0 and learning progress is lost. The program is still able to create the HDF5 files as intended, it just doesn't load them.
